I'm not sure what the issue could be, but a few things to keep in mind. One is that when v12 Frodo comes out you won't need to use path subs for thumbs anymore, unless you are using them to save space (like on the ATV2). The other is that the AFP client inside of XBMC is a bit unstable, and a replacement won't be out until after v12 Frodo comes out.

It should still work, but even if we figure this out, I would suggest using NFS or SMB. For SMB to work again on the iMac you can use SMBUp (wiki). I've been using it for a while and it works great. AFP caused lots of crashes for me, and SMBUp re-enabled SMB on my MBP. You can also try using NFS Manager (wiki) for an easy way to set up NFS (wiki) on Mac OS X.

It's also possible that this might fix the current issue of pathsubs not working.
